About the Item

The Cecilia Wisteria vase is a jewel of Giberto's collection, created in Murano using the traditional crackle technique. Small in scale yet rich in character, it is designed to hold a single flower-an homage to the wisteria bloom that inspires its sophisticated color. The delicate form is animated by bubbles and fine crackles, achieved through the fascinating process of plunging the hot glass into cold water, a technique mastered in collaboration with Maestro Gianni Seguso. This rare craftsmanship makes every piece unique, an intimate expression of Venetian artistry. Elegant and understated, the Cecilia vase captures the essence of spring and brings it indoors all year round, reflecting both Giberto's creative and elegant spirit but also the timeless identity of the brand.
